The role

Join our electrical engineering team to design and develop the electronics that make our vision of space networking a reality - from the high-speed digital systems inside our Ephemeris Network Box to the opto-electronics that run optical inter-satellite links terminals.

You'll contribute to three critical hardware domains: (1) the high-speed digital networking electronics capable of routing data at up to 9.6 Tbps between multiple optical terminals and managing a ~200 TB space-based data cache, (2) the optical terminal electronics including motor control systems, fine steering control electronics, photodiode transimpedance amplifiers, and laser drivers that enable free-space optical communication, and (3) semi-custom optical transceivers that bridge our networking and optical systems.

As part of our electrical engineering team, you'll help establish how we approach electronics design for space networking systems and contribute to building Ephemeris Net's hardware engineering capabilities. Your designs will define the hardware foundation for all Ephemeris Net products.

This role will report to the CTO and co-founder, Nicolas Brown.

Key responsibilities

The following are responsibilities across our electrical engineering team. You will own a subset of these based on your experience and interests, and contribute to others as needed.

High-Speed Digital Design (Network Box)

  • Design high-speed digital systems with interfaces up to 9.6 Tbps for space-based routing
  • Implement optical interface protocols in space-qualified hardware
  • Ensure signal integrity and EMI/EMC compliance for high-speed differential signaling
  • Design power delivery systems for high-performance networking processors and FPGAs
  • Design storage subsystem electronics for a ~200 TB space-based data cache, including high-speed memory interfaces and storage controller integration

Optical Transceivers

  • Design and develop semi-custom optical transceiver modules for space networking applications
  • Work with optics and photonics vendors to integrate custom requirements into transceiver form factors
  • Characterize and qualify transceiver performance for space environments

Optical Terminal Electronics

  • Design motor control systems for precision pointing and tracking of optical terminals
  • Develop photodiode transimpedance amplifiers for closed loop terminal pointing control
  • Design laser driver circuits for closed loop terminal pointing control
  • Implement closed-loop control systems for beam steering and acquisition
  • Optimize analog front-end performance for low noise and high bandwidth

Space Hardware Development

  • Select commercial off-the-shelf (COTS) components appropriate for space environments
  • Collaborate with mechanical team on thermal management solutions for high-power digital electronics in vacuum
  • Support qualification test team in developing test procedures and qualification campaigns
  • Work with fabrication partners to manufacture and assemble flight hardware
  • Support hardware-in-the-loop (HITL) testing and integration activities

System Integration

  • Define electrical interfaces between network box, optical terminals, and spacecraft bus
  • Design electrical harnessing and cable routing for dynamic motion environments
  • Collaborate with firmware team to ensure hardware-software integration
  • Support mission engineer in spacecraft-level integration and testing
  • Debug and troubleshoot hardware issues during build, integration, and test phases
